Factors to Consider When Choosing a Tow Behind Lawn Sweeper

When selecting a tow behind lawn sweeper, I focus on how much debris it can handle, since larger capacities mean less frequent emptying. I also consider the sweep width and adjustability features to match my yard’s size and terrain. Finally, I look at storage, maintenance needs, and how well the sweeper suits my specific terrain to guarantee it works efficiently for me.
Debris Capacity Needs
Choosing the right debris capacity for your tow behind lawn sweeper is essential to maintain your yard clean efficiently. A larger capacity means you can cover more ground without stopping to empty the hopper, saving time during big cleanup jobs. Hopper sizes typically range from 12 to 26 cubic feet, and selecting the right size depends on your yard’s debris volume. If you deal with lots of leaves, grass clippings, or twigs, a high-capacity hopper helps reduce the number of passes needed, making the process faster. For substantial debris loads, models with larger hoppers minimize downtime and maintenance. Matching the hopper size to your typical debris load ensures your sweeper works effectively, helping you keep your yard tidy without unnecessary interruptions.
Sweep Width Importance
A sweep width is a crucial factor in selecting a tow behind lawn sweeper because it directly determines how much ground you can cover in each pass. A wider sweep width means you can clean more area in less time, boosting efficiency and reducing overall mowing time. It also impacts the number of passes needed, especially on large lawns, farms, or commercial landscapes, where time savings are critical. However, it’s important to evaluate your tractor or mower’s capacity—an excessively wide sweeper might be difficult to maneuver, particularly on tight or irregularly shaped lawns. Striking a balance between a broad sweep width and ease of handling ensures you maintain productivity without sacrificing maneuverability. This makes choosing the right sweep width essential for effective yard maintenance.
Adjustability Features
Adjustability features are essential because they allow you to customize the sweeper’s performance to match different terrains and debris types. With adjustable sweep height, you can set the clearance according to the surface you’re working on, ensuring ideal debris pickup. This flexibility makes it easier to clean uneven surfaces like sidewalks, driveways, and lawns without damaging delicate areas. Many models include manual levers or quick mechanisms for changing the brush height on the fly, saving time and effort. Proper adjustment helps prevent damage to fragile surfaces while still effectively collecting leaves, grass clippings, and other debris. Overall, flexible height settings enhance the sweeper’s versatility, making it suitable for a variety of ground conditions and debris sizes.
Terrain Compatibility
When selecting a tow-behind lawn sweeper, evaluating its terrain compatibility is essential to guarantee it performs well across different surfaces. I look for models with durable, semi-pneumatic wheels that can handle uneven or rough terrain without damage. An adjustable brush height is necessary to adapt to various ground surfaces and debris types, ensuring effective cleaning. All-terrain capabilities, such as reinforced frames and wider tires, improve stability on slopes and uneven ground. I also consider the overall weight and design, making sure the sweeper can operate smoothly without getting stuck or causing damage. Additionally, compatibility between the sweeper’s hitch and my tractor or mower is critical for secure attachment and reliable performance on different terrains.
Storage and Maintenance
To keep your tow-behind lawn sweeper functioning smoothly and prolong its lifespan, focusing on storage and maintenance is key. I recommend choosing a model with a foldable or collapsible design, making it easier to store in sheds or garages without hassle. Regularly check and clean the hopper and collection bag to prevent clogging and *guarantee* maximum debris capacity. It’s also important to inspect and lubricate moving parts like wheels and brushes, which helps *assure* smooth operation and reduces wear over time. Opt for a sweeper made from durable materials such as powder-coated metal or heavy-duty plastic to withstand weather exposure. *Finally*, consider the size and storage features to make sure it fits comfortably in your available space and is easy to maintain.

Can Tow-Behind Lawn Sweepers Handle Wet or Damp Debris?
Tow-behind lawn sweepers generally struggle with wet or damp debris, and I’ve found that they tend to clog, clog, and clog again. Wet leaves, mud, and damp grass can jam the brushes and reduce performance. To keep your sweeper functioning well, I recommend avoiding wet conditions whenever possible, and if you do encounter damp debris, clean the brushes and hopper thoroughly afterward to prevent build-up and maintain efficiency.

How Do I Troubleshoot Common Issues With Lawn Sweepers?
When troubleshooting lawn sweeper issues, I first check for clogged brushes or debris jammed in the wheels. I make sure the belt isn’t broken and that it’s properly aligned. If it’s not picking up debris, I inspect the hopper for blockages and the tines for damage. Also, I verify the hitch connection and that the sweeper is attached securely. Regular maintenance helps prevent many common problems.
